TERRE HAUTE, Ind. – The Indiana State Softball team enjoyed another successful fall Sunday as they took down Olney Central and Spoon River at Terre Haute South Vigo High School.
Â
Game one saw a 9-0 victory over Olney Central which was followed by a 16-0 win over Spoon River in game two.
Â
The Sycamores got strong pitching performances in both games from freshman
Cassi Newbanks, sophomore
Lyndsi Adamson and junior
Lexi Benko.
Â
The offense was firing on all cylinders including three Indiana State home runs in game two.
Bella Peterson hit a grand slam with
Kaylee Barrett and
Isabella Henning also adding blasts of their own.
Â
Indiana State will head to St. Mary of the Woods on Sunday, September 26 to continue their fall slate with a game against SMWC at 11 a.m. ET and another against Danville Area College at 1:15 p.m. ET.
